Nikki Grimes's poem "First Night" is a short poem of 18 lines separated in three stanzas. In the poem, the speaker talks of the beauty of the night sky and addressed another person named "Zuri".
The speaker was camping out at her aunt's backyard, narrating the poem as a letter to "Zuri". Line 5 and 6 says "Sleeping was hard with all the sparkling beauty hanging overhead". Further lines reveal "Night-lights", "cluster of fireflies", and "the sky", all a wondrous sight for the speaker. The beautiful nature, the night sky, and its beauty made sleeping difficult for the speaker.

Calvary or Golgotha, was according to the Gospels, a site immediately outside Jerusalem's walls where Jesus was crucified. ... The Bible translates the term to mean place of [the] skull, which in Greek is Κρανίου Τόπος, and in Latin is Calvariae Locus, from which the English word Calvary is derived.
Answer:
According to tradition, at the beginning of the 1st century, Golgotha was located outside the city walls of Jerusalem, to the northwest of the city. It is currently part of the Church of the Holy Sepulcher in the Christian quarter of the old city of Jerusalem. Since the end of the 19th century, some researchers have put forward other versions of its location, for example, the Garden Tomb in the north of Jerusalem at the Damascus Gate.
